Accounting II Homework Chapter 14: Issuance of Long-Term Liabilities-Bonds Problem 1: 1) On 1/1/21, Apple issued a $70,000,000,8%,10-year bond that pays semiannual interest on June 30 and December 31 , receiving cash of $69,700,000. 2) On June 30, 2021, Apple made the first interest payment of the bonds issued on Jan. 1. 2021. Use the SLM for the discount amortization. Problem 2: 3) On 1/1/21, Pepsi issued a $90,000,000,10%,5-year bond that pays semiannual interest on June 30 and December 31 , receiving cash of $91,000,000 4) On June 30, 2021, Pepsi made the first interest payment of the bonds issued on Jan. 1. 2021. Use the SLM for the premium amortization.
